#463638 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#463638 is composed of 27.5% red, 21.2%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 22.9% magenta, 20% yellow and 72.5% black. It has a hue angle of 352.5 degrees, a saturation of 12.9% and a lightness of 24.3%. #463638 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c6c70 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#463638 color description : Very dark grayish red.
#463638 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#463638 has RGB values of R:70, G:54,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.23, Y:0.2,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 4601400.

Shades and Tints of #463638
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040303 is the darkest color, while #f9f7f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#463638
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#413b3c is the less saturated color, while #7a0211 is the most saturated one.
